Effective Storytelling Techniques for Boosting Engagement and Improving Results
Compelling storytelling has long been a key component in successful content creation. In the digital marketing world, where engagement is vital, effective storytelling techniques carry a key role in engaging audiences and driving meaningful results. The best content creators recognize that relating with an audience on an emotional level can dramatically enhance engagement and build a loyal community. With a few effective strategies, you can produce content that makes an impact and deeply resonates with your target audience.
To begin, the key to engaging storytelling lies in defining your audience. The more you know about your ideal customer—whether through demographic data, social media engagement, or market research—the better you can design a narrative that aligns with their interests and desires. Tailoring your message to connect to your audience's interests, wants, and goals can form a lasting emotional bond, which is critical for content that draws in.
Another important aspect of storytelling is organization. A clear story is engaging and keeps the audience interested. A clear start, middle, and end ensures that the storyline flows smoothly and provides a rewarding resolution. The introduction of a story should grab attention right away, often with a compelling hook or an heartfelt appeal. As the story progresses, introducing tension or challenges raises anticipation. Finally, wrapping up the story with a powerful ending—whether it’s a call to action, a thought-provoking insight, or a meaningful insight—leaves the audience with something to remember.

Character development is another key technique. People are often most captivated when they can identify to the characters in a story, whether those characters are real people or constructed representations. In content creation, this can mean showcasing the relatable element behind a brand or highlighting customer stories that show genuine applications of your product or service. By placing a face to the story, you personalize the content and help the audience form a emotional connection.
Using conflict and resolution in your storytelling is a time-tested way to keep readers or viewers hooked. Conflict provides tension, while resolution offers closure. For example, businesses often tell stories of how they overcame obstacles or challenges, which not only makes their brand appear more relatable but also demonstrates their ability to problem-solve. Conflict and resolution add depth to the story, making it more compelling for the audience.
